Our silicone mold makes it easy to create five elegant lobster tail tartelettes in one batch. The set includes a cutter to size your dough perfectly for the mold, ensuring consistent results every time. Use it to make tarts or make a dessert – just like our friend Claus at Restaurant MOTA see the RECIPE HERE!
It is made from 100% food-grade silicone, the mold is durable and withstands temperatures from -50°C to +250°C. It is suitable for ovens, freezers, and shock freezing, making it ideal for both sweet and savory recipes.
Number of shapes: 5 pc.
Size per shape: 6,5 x 3,7 x 1,5 cm
Weigh: 206g
